Introduction to Energy Storage and Conversion | ACS

Molten salts, which become liquid at high temperatures, absorb and retain heat when heated and release it when cooled. They''re often used in concentrated solar power plants to generate electricity after sunset. Solar energy storage and its applications ii | PPT

5. For a sensible heat storage system, energy is stored by heating a liquid or a solid. Materials that are used in such a system include liquids like water, inorganic molten salts and solids like rock, gravel and refractories. The choice of the material used depends on the temperature level of its utilization.

6 Frequently Asked Questions about “Energy storage liquid solar energy”

Can solar energy be stored in a chemical liquid?

Researchers at Chalmers University of Technology in Sweden have demonstrated efficient solar energy storage in a chemical liquid. The stored energy can be transported and then released as heat whenever needed. The research is now presented on the cover of the scientific journal Energy & Environmental Science.

How is solar energy stored?

The liquid chemical makes it possible to store and transport the stored solar energy and release it on demand, with full recovery of the storage medium. The process is based on the organic compound norbornadiene that upon exposure to light converts into quadricyclane.

Could solar and wind energy be stored in insulated tanks?

MIT researchers propose a concept for a renewable storage system, pictured here, that would store solar and wind energy in the form of white-hot liquid silicon, stored in heavily insulated tanks.

Can a molecular solar thermal system deliver energy 'on demand'?

But one challenge is that it is difficult to store solar energy and deliver the energy 'on demand'. A research team from Chalmers University of Technology in Gothenburg, Sweden, has shown that it is possible to convert the solar energy directly into energy stored in the bonds of a chemical fluid -- a so-called molecular solar thermal system.

How long can a molecule be stored in a liquid state?

The energy captured by the MOST system can be stored in this liquid state for up to 18 years, before a specially designed catalyst returns the molecule to its original shape and releases the energy as heat.
